Rodenbach Caractère Rouge is an exclusive variant of the Belgian Flanders Red Ale style, crafted by the renowned Brouwerij Rodenbach. This beer is created as a blend of traditionally fermented Rodenbach, which is then further matured in oak foeders with the addition of fresh cherries, raspberries, and cranberries.
After several weeks of maceration, the beer undergoes secondary fermentation in the bottle, developing a complex aroma and a rich, fruity-sour character. In the glass, it pours a deep ruby-red color with gentle effervescence and an expressive bouquet of red berries, oak, and subtle balsamic notes. On the palate, it is elegant and layered - dominated by refreshing acidity, tannic structure from the fruit, a touch of sweetness, and hints of vanilla and spice from the wood.
The finish is dry, lingering, and perfectly balanced. Caractère Rouge is brewed in very limited batches and is intended for true connoisseurs of complex, barrel-aged, and fruit-forward ales. Thanks to its unique profile and refined execution, it is considered one of the most sophisticated beers in Rodenbach’s portfolio, often compared to fine wines for its depth and nuance.
Best served at 8-10 °C in a wine or tulip glass, it pairs beautifully with aged cheeses, duck, or as a dessert beer.
